package cli
import (
"context"
"time"
"github.com/pkg/errors"
"github.com/kopia/kopia/internal/units"
"github.com/kopia/kopia/repo"
"github.com/kopia/kopia/repo/maintenance"
)
type commandMaintenanceSet struct {
maintenanceSetOwner string
maintenanceSetEnableQuick []bool // optional boolean
maintenanceSetEnableFull []bool // optional boolean
maintenanceSetQuickFrequency time.Duration
maintenanceSetFullFrequency time.Duration
maintenanceSetPauseQuick time.Duration
maintenanceSetPauseFull time.Duration
maxRetainedLogCount int
maxRetainedLogAge time.Duration
maxTotalRetainedLogSizeMB int64
}
func (c *commandMaintenanceSet) setup(svc appServices, parent commandParent) {
cmd := parent.Command("set", "Set maintenance parameters")
c.maintenanceSetQuickFrequency = -1
c.maintenanceSetFullFrequency = -1
c.maintenanceSetPauseQuick = -1
c.maintenanceSetPauseFull = -1
c.maxRetainedLogCount = -1
c.maxRetainedLogAge = -1
c.maxTotalRetainedLogSizeMB = -1
cmd.Flag("owner", "Set maintenance owner user@hostname").StringVar(&c.maintenanceSetOwner)
cmd.Flag("enable-quick", "Enable or disable quick maintenance").BoolListVar(&c.maintenanceSetEnableQuick)
cmd.Flag("enable-full", "Enable or disable full maintenance").BoolListVar(&c.maintenanceSetEnableFull)
cmd.Flag("quick-interval", "Set quick maintenance interval").DurationVar(&c.maintenanceSetQuickFrequency)
cmd.Flag("full-interval", "Set full maintenance interval").DurationVar(&c.maintenanceSetFullFrequency)
cmd.Flag("pause-quick", "Pause quick maintenance for a specified duration").DurationVar(&c.maintenanceSetPauseQuick)
cmd.Flag("pause-full", "Pause full maintenance for a specified duration").DurationVar(&c.maintenanceSetPauseFull)
cmd.Flag("max-retained-log-count", "Set maximum number of log sessions to retain").IntVar(&c.maxRetainedLogCount)
cmd.Flag("max-retained-log-age", "Set maximum age of log sessions to retain").DurationVar(&c.maxRetainedLogAge)
cmd.Flag("max-retained-log-size-mb", "Set maximum total size of log sessions").Int64Var(&c.maxTotalRetainedLogSizeMB)
cmd.Action(svc.directRepositoryWriteAction(c.run))
}
func (c *commandMaintenanceSet) setLogCleanupParametersFromFlags(ctx context.Context, p *maintenance.Params, changed *bool) {
if v := c.maxRetainedLogCount; v != -1 {
cl := p.LogRetention.OrDefault()
cl.MaxCount = v
p.LogRetention = cl
*changed = true
log(ctx).Infof("Setting max retained log count to %v.", cl.MaxCount)
}
if v := c.maxRetainedLogAge; v != -1 {
cl := p.LogRetention.OrDefault()
cl.MaxAge = v
p.LogRetention = cl
*changed = true
log(ctx).Infof("Setting max retained log age to %v.", cl.MaxAge)
}
if v := c.maxTotalRetainedLogSizeMB; v != -1 {
cl := p.LogRetention.OrDefault()
cl.MaxTotalSize = v << 20 // nolint:gomnd
p.LogRetention = cl
*changed = true
log(ctx).Infof("Setting total retained log size to %v.", units.BytesStringBase2(cl.MaxTotalSize))
}
}
func (c *commandMaintenanceSet) setMaintenanceOwnerFromFlags(ctx context.Context, p *maintenance.Params, rep repo.DirectRepositoryWriter, changed *bool) {
if v := c.maintenanceSetOwner; v != "" {
if v == "me" {
p.Owner = rep.ClientOptions().UsernameAtHost()
} else {
p.Owner = v
}
*changed = true
log(ctx).Infof("Setting maintenance owner to %v", p.Owner)
}
}
func (c *commandMaintenanceSet) setMaintenanceEnabledAndIntervalFromFlags(ctx context.Context, cp *maintenance.CycleParams, cycleName string, enableFlag []bool, interval time.Duration, changed *bool) {
// we use lists to distinguish between flag not set
// Zero elements == not set, more than zero - flag set, in which case we pick the last value
if len(enableFlag) > 0 {
lastVal := enableFlag[len(enableFlag)-1]
cp.Enabled = lastVal
*changed = true
if lastVal {
log(ctx).Infof("Periodic %v maintenance enabled.", cycleName)
} else {
log(ctx).Infof("Periodic %v maintenance disabled.", cycleName)
}
}
if interval != -1 {
cp.Interval = interval
*changed = true
log(ctx).Infof("Interval for %v maintenance set to %v.", cycleName, interval)
}
}
func (c *commandMaintenanceSet) run(ctx context.Context, rep repo.DirectRepositoryWriter) error {
p, err := maintenance.GetParams(ctx, rep)
if err != nil {
return errors.Wrap(err, "unable to get current parameters")
}
s, err := maintenance.GetSchedule(ctx, rep)
if err != nil {
return errors.Wrap(err, "unable to get current parameters")
}
var changedParams, changedSchedule bool
c.setMaintenanceOwnerFromFlags(ctx, p, rep, &changedParams)
c.setMaintenanceEnabledAndIntervalFromFlags(ctx, &p.QuickCycle, "quick", c.maintenanceSetEnableQuick, c.maintenanceSetQuickFrequency, &changedParams)
c.setMaintenanceEnabledAndIntervalFromFlags(ctx, &p.FullCycle, "full", c.maintenanceSetEnableFull, c.maintenanceSetFullFrequency, &changedParams)
c.setLogCleanupParametersFromFlags(ctx, p, &changedParams)
if pauseDuration := c.maintenanceSetPauseQuick; pauseDuration != -1 {
s.NextQuickMaintenanceTime = rep.Time().Add(pauseDuration)
changedSchedule = true
log(ctx).Infof("Quick maintenance paused until %v", formatTimestamp(s.NextQuickMaintenanceTime))
}
if pauseDuration := c.maintenanceSetPauseFull; pauseDuration != -1 {
s.NextFullMaintenanceTime = rep.Time().Add(pauseDuration)
changedSchedule = true
log(ctx).Infof("Full maintenance paused until %v", formatTimestamp(s.NextFullMaintenanceTime))
}
if !changedParams && !changedSchedule {
return errors.Errorf("no changes specified")
}
if changedSchedule {
if err := maintenance.SetSchedule(ctx, rep, s); err != nil {
return errors.Wrap(err, "unable to set schedule")
}
}
if changedParams {
if err := maintenance.SetParams(ctx, rep, p); err != nil {
return errors.Wrap(err, "unable to set params")
}
}
return nil
}
